Brian William Ward, age 45, transitioned Tuesday, June 7, 2022. Mr. Ward was born May 27, 1977, in Baltimore, MD.
A viewing for Mr. Ward will be held on Wednesday, June 22nd where the family will receive friends from 4:30 pm until 7:00pm at Vaughn C. Greene Funeral Services, 8728 Liberty Road, Randallstown, MD.
Services for Mr. Ward will be held on Thursday, June 23rd at the Vaughn Greene Randallstown Chapel, where the family will receive friends from 2:30PM -3:00PM with services to follow.
